Enable job alerts via email!

Senior Software Developer

Fieldboss

Toronto

On-site

CAD 90,000 - 130,000

Full time

24 days ago

Boost your interview chances

Create a job specific, tailored resume for higher success rate.

Job summary

FIELDBOSS recherche un Senior Software Developer pour rejoindre son équipe d'ingénierie, fournissant un leadership technique tout en participant à la conception, le développement et l'amélioration des solutions de logiciels. Ce rôle hybride ou à distance mettra à profit vos compétences en développement avec Dynamics 365 tout en offrant une opportunité de mentorat aux développeurs juniors. L'entreprise offre un environnement de travail dynamique avec des avantages compétitifs.

Benefits

Competitive compensation
Benefits package

Qualifications

  • Expertise en développement de logiciels, en particulier avec Dynamics 365.
  • Capacité à personnaliser et créer des unités de code dans Business Central.
  • Expérience en revues de code et standards de codage.

Responsibilities

  • Maintenir et améliorer le code FIELDBOSS existant et personnaliser selon les besoins.
  • Encadrer les développeurs juniors et assurer le respect des bonnes pratiques.
  • Collaborer avec les testeuses pour garantir que FIELDBOSS respecte les normes de qualité.

Skills

Knowledge of Dynamics 365 and Business Central development
Strong mentoring and leadership skills
Excellent problem-solving and analytical skills
Exceptional communication and collaboration abilities

Job description

FIELDBOSS - Elevating Service Excellence in Elevator and HVAC Contracting

Senior Software Developer

  • Full-Time (Hybrid, or Remote)
  • Reporting to the FIELDBOSS Director of Engineering

FIELDBOSS is an innovative, flexible field service management solution, built on Microsoft Dynamics 365 and designed for elevator, HVAC, and specialty contractors. The organization is led by a team of Chartered Professional Accountants and Certified Microsoft Technology Specialists who have been providing the highest level of service in the Microsoft solution consulting industry since 1989.

We're in search of a Senior Software Developer with expertise in leading and contributing to the design, development, testing, and maintenance of FIELDBOSS software solutions. As an integral part of our Engineering team, you will provide technical leadership, mentor junior developers, and ensure our software development processes are efficient and aligned with organizational goals and best practices.

KEY RESPONSIBILITIES :

Software Development and Code Maintenance

  • Maintain and enhance existing FIELDBOSS code and customizations.
  • Customize and create Business Central code units, pages, tables, queries, and reports.
  • Develop reusable engineering utilities and assets.
  • Create and deploy FIELDBOSS upgrades, patches, and hotfixes.

Technical Leadership and Quality Assurance

  • Guide and mentor junior engineers and ensure that the team follows best practices and coding standards.
  • Conduct and participate in code reviews to maintain code quality and ensure that best practices are followed.
  • Resolve issues and technical challenges that arise in previous versions of FIELDBOSS.
  • Assist with improving development best practices and processes.
  • Collaborate with testers to ensure FIELDBOSS meets quality standards.

Solution Design and Client Support

  • Design and develop unique software features for individual FIELDBOSS customers.
  • Design new code, features, and processes to ensure scalability of FIELDBOSS.
  • Maximize the quality and efficiency of existing code and Engineering processes.
  • Assist with the automation of manual engineering processes.

Documentation and Collaboration

  • Create and maintain documentation for the software architecture, codebase, and development processes.
  • Collaborate with other departments to ensure all technical areas of FIELDBOSS align with project requirements and company goals.
  • Work effectively as part of a team to achieve organizational objectives.

REQUIREMENTS AND SKILLS :

  • Knowledge of Dynamics 365 and Business Central development
  • Ability to customize and create Business Central code units, pages, tables, queries, and reports
  • Strong mentoring and leadership skills
  • Experience with code reviews and maintaining coding standards
  • Excellent problem-solving and analytical skills
  • Willingness to work after business hours when required
  • Exceptional communication and collaboration abilities

The Senior Software Developer will combine technical expertise with leadership qualities to ensure that FIELDBOSS software solutions meet the highest standards of quality and efficiency while supporting the organization's goals and best practices.

WHY FIELDBOSS?

By joining us at FIELDBOSS, you're enlisting in a forward-thinking community, dedicated to helping our clients modernize their systems, improve profitability, and realize growth. As a dynamic senior consultant, you'll ensure our clients can effectively capitalize on our all-in-one field service management solution, impeccable service, and dedicated, exciting work environment—all hallmarks of our FIELDBOSS culture.

At FIELDBOSS, we believe our biggest asset is our people. That’s why we offer comprehensive employee benefits, including :

  • Competitive compensation
  • Benefits package

We are your strategic partners in change management, waiting for you to take the next step.

Create a job alert for this search

Senior Software Developer • Toronto, ON, Canada

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.

Similar jobs

Senior Software Developer (Future Openings)

Zensurance

Toronto

Remote

CAD 90,000 - 130,000

6 days ago
Be an early applicant

Senior Software Developer (Future Openings)

Zensurance

Old Toronto

Remote

CAD 90,000 - 130,000

15 days ago

Senior Software Developer (Remote First)

Zensurance

Toronto

Remote

CAD 80,000 - 120,000

22 days ago

Remote Senior Software Engineer (LLM) - 34953

Turing

Toronto

Remote

CAD 125,000 - 175,000

2 days ago
Be an early applicant

Remote Senior Software Engineer (LLM) - 34953

Turing

Toronto

Remote

CAD 125,000 - 175,000

2 days ago
Be an early applicant

Remote Senior Software Engineer - 34123

Turing

Toronto

Remote

CAD 125,000 - 175,000

2 days ago
Be an early applicant

Remote Senior Software Engineer - 34123

Turing

Toronto

Remote

CAD 125,000 - 175,000

2 days ago
Be an early applicant

Remote Senior Software Engineer - 34123

Turing

Toronto

Remote

CAD 125,000 - 175,000

2 days ago
Be an early applicant

Développeur Logiciels Senior / Senior Software Developer

Live Nation Entertainment

Toronto

Remote

CAD 105,000 - 133,000

24 days ago